Transaction 4e6329d77b6418e40f7836c7eb46ecfe08ba4d0ae618279913b46761cbc17d0a
1 Input
1 Output
-
4e6329d77b6418e40f7836c7eb46ecfe08ba4d0ae618279913b46761cbc17d0a:0
- value
- 128615
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d708a52c40d4145a8920718dcc422af33d89630
- address
- bc1q04cg55kyp4q5t2yjquvde3pz4uea393sa2chap